Transaction 80bcc1b831cc0dd3100dc97c66728cefd8e0b1018c5e293eae42d58d901ee3e7
1 Input
1 Output
-
80bcc1b831cc0dd3100dc97c66728cefd8e0b1018c5e293eae42d58d901ee3e7:0
- value
- 747682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8b63f080030c8e82b5caab82f71bb9d2ff3919d OP_EQUAL
- address
- 3MStCfi3zS3eSxmnTEhvZkUQwQFu8TUodL